Definition of tawdry
English to English adjective - Bought at the festival of St. Audrey.
source: Webster 1913 noun - A necklace of a rural fashion, bought at St. Audrey's fair; hence, a necklace in general.
source: Webster 1913 adjective satellite - tastelessly showy
A flash car. A flashy ring. Garish colors. A gaudy costume. Loud sport shirts. A meretricious yet stylish book. Tawdry ornaments.
source: WordNet 3.0 - cheap and shoddy
Cheapjack moviemaking...that feeds on the low taste of the mob.
